Abstract: Learning disability alludes to a huge impairment of general intellectual and adaptive functioning that begins in childhood. Children register their name and attend the test for identifying their learning disability. In the existing system was developed as a mobile application dyscalculia for children in Malaysia during the year 2017.The existing application was developed in native language of Malaysia so it cannot use globally. Though the researches are done, there are no implemented solutions for this problem. In the proposed system presents the detection and diagnose of learning disability. The role of this mobile application will improve the hard life of persons with learning disability. The mobile application system is supporting the individual with learning disability to practice arithmetic and language skills. This application also focuses on the development and brain stimulation of a community with learning disability as a social development service. The Mobile application is developed for registration, information gathering, and disability test through questionnaire using clinical methods. To improve the learning disability to conduct tests for basic arithmetic and language skills. It combines neuron science and computer science in order to find the solution for a community. It develops computational models of attention and memory. The vital goal of this application is to improve brain efficiency of individuals with learning disability.
